2.1

Definitions

The following terms and acronyms may be used in this manual.

Term

Definition

API

American Petroleum Institute

ASTM

American Society of Testing and Materials

Bolt

A headed and externally threaded fastener that is designed to be paired with a nut

Cab-forward

Windrower operation with the Operator and cab facing in the direction of travel

CDM

Cab display module on a self-propelled windrower

Center-link

A hydraulic cylinder link between the header and the machine to which it is attached:
It is used to change header angle

CGVW

Combined vehicle gross weight

D-Series header

MacDon rigid draper header

DK

Double knife

DKD

Double-knife drive

DDD

Double-draper drive

DR

Double reel

Finger tight

Finger tight is a reference position where sealing surfaces or components are
making contact with each other and the fitting has been tightened to a point where
the fitting is no longer loose

FFFT

Flats from finger tight

GSL

Ground speed lever

GVW

Gross vehicle weight

Hard joint

A joint made with the use of a fastener where the joining materials are
highly incompressible

Header

A machine that cuts and lays crop into a windrow and is attached to a
self-propelled windrower

Hex key

A hex key or Allen key (also known by various other synonyms) is a tool of
hexagonal cross-section used to drive bolts and screws that have a hexagonal
socket in the head (internal-wrenching hexagon drive)

HDS

Hydraulic deck shift

hp

Horsepower

ISC

Intermediate Speed Control

JIC

Joint Industrial Council: a standards body that developed the standard sizing and
shape for original 37° flared fitting

Knife

A cutting device which uses a reciprocating cutter (also called a sickle)

n/a

Not applicable

Nut

An internally threaded fastener that is designed to be paired with a bolt
